CULLMAN, Ala. – Freida, an approximately 2-year-old female boxer mix with a funky charcoal and cream coat, is available for adoption at Cullman County Animal Shelter.

Freida lives up to her name, which is old German for “peace.” She is a low- to medium-energy girl, well-behaved and walks politely on her leash. She sits quietly in her kennel but does enjoy a quick run in the fenced-in recreation area of the shelter.

Her mixed breed lends to a quirky underbite, which only adds to sweet Freida’s charm! She enjoys playing with the toys at the shelter and is sure to appreciate any you throw her way.

Ready to add some peace to your life with Freida? Head up to the Cullman County Animal Shelter at 935 Convent Road NE, Monday through Friday, from 9 a.m.-3:30 p.m. for a meet and greet.

Her adoption fee includes spay, DHLPP vaccine, Bordetella vaccines, rabies vaccine, wormer, general exam at the vet and microchip.
